Vanadium Aluminum Alloy for Aviation Market Size

The global market for Vanadium Aluminum Alloy for Aviation was valued at US$ 380 million in the year 2024 and is projected to reach a revised size of US$ 690 million by 2031, growing at a CAGR of 9.5% during the forecast period.

Vanadium aluminum alloy is a high-grade alloy material widely used in the aerospace field. It has high hardness, elasticity, seawater resistance, and lightness. It is used to manufacture seaplanes and water gliders. The appearance of vanadium aluminum alloy is silver-gray metallic luster block. As the vanadium content in the alloy increases, its metallic luster increases, the hardness increases, and the oxygen content increases.
